7170 Jimi Stringer Review


Jimi Stringer is my fifth Hero Factory set and second alpha team set. Jimi is sort of the "music man" of the team, with a a bass-subwoofer gun, several speakers on his breastplate and helmet, and, according to the lego.com bios, loves music! Totally cool. :D I love the shiny black and flashy orange, too. His helmet looks... intersting. He has a speaker mouth piece, like Surge and Breez, but this one is a little different in that it has what at a glance looks like four eyes?! Don't worry, it's not, it's just an opening in the helmet similiar to what Stormer has. Stringer's breastplate is also unique for its small abdomen and big chest. This, along with the orange and black, gives him a heavy duty appeal.

Pros:

I LOVE the weapon
flashy orange arms, legs, and hero core
unique helmet
subwoofers and speakers found on weapon, breastplate, and helmet
shiny black

Cons:
Arms and legs are the same piece, making him look short
Elbows and knees can't bend

My rating: 4.5 out of 5
